There's no reasonable way they can offer such a service and remain sustainable. AI Dungeon subscriptions are a smidge overpriced, but they help offload the cost and keep the AID running (which is why they can offer a nicer free tier)

Deepseek costs about $0.5 dollars per million input token and $2 dollars per million output token

It only takes a few prompts for Deepseek to suddenly cost more than the subscription cost for that month

Now, of course, that's not entirely accurate because they're probably doing some heavy compression or tricks to make it cheaper to run, but you get my point

My guess is that they're lying or misrepresenting what they offer in order to be more appealing

Functionally, the attempt system works on basic probability. At its standard chance, it's a basic 50/50. Increasing or decreasing your Advantage increments your chance of success/failure by 5%.
For example, if you have +4 advantage, your action has a 70% chance of being successful.

The critical chances play into this, also being adjusted to accommodate for the changed luck. At it's default, it's 5% for critical success/failure, but with advantage/disadvantage, it changes
